Hi Rufus, welcome to GW. It's a great game, hope you're having fun.

1. You will be able to get better armor as you progress through the game. Generally, collectors' armor will be better than anything you can craft in a particular area. Talk to all collectors when you find them, just to see what they might offer you.

2. A guild is like a clan. When you form/join a guild, you will get a new "chat" tab called guild chat. You can talk to all your fellow members with that. You can get a guild hall, from which you can arrange guild battles (ranked or un). Capes and guild tags (the little extra letters you see after someone's name) serve to identify you and your members as belonging to the guild.

3a. You are in pre-searing, the so-called tutorial of the game. Do not tell Sir Tydus you are "ready to leave it all behind" (go post-searing) until you have done ALL the quests you can.

3b. If you find any dyes, KEEP them. Do NOT sell them to merchant or to another player until you reach post-searing and find their true value. There are a lot of scammers out there willing to pay 50gp for your black dye, when it sells at the dye trader in post for 7000.

3c. Save your money. Don't buy anything other than identification kits and salvage kits and extra storage bags (available in post).

1. You can change your clothes yes. Not to ruin the fun, but you get maximum armor in droknars forge later on in the game and when you get to a place called beacons perch you can get ran there - as a sort of short cut. Im saying you may want to save your money/materials for that armor.

2. Basicly a clan but caled guild yes. You can create one and leave it later or join one and leave it - no obligations.

3. Dont pay runners upfront. Pay after or halfway.

Dont farm till later in the game. Its pointless spending ages farming a lower level place to make 1k, when you can make that in five or ten minutes later (although black dye can drop just about anywhere,but....farm later).

The best characters for making money are monk, necro and warrior. Monks can farm many places. Warriors can also, or can run people places for money. Necro's can farm solo as well or are often wanted in two of the most common farm spots.

Farming by the way is fighting in specific areas to make gold (if you didnt know). I've emphasised money because whilst it isnt actually important to beat the game and do the missions/quests you want to do, it is if you want (slightly) better items or more stylish things.
